Three old-fashioned apple trees stand at the corner of an office/warehouse building between Chartiers Creek and one line of railroad tracks. Not a place you’d expect to find three mature and beautiful apple trees planted in a triangle so that when they bloom they become a wall of blossoms. I finally found them in the morning light, which I knew would be best for where these trees are situated.

I love the deep pink of the blossoms while they wait to open, and the most delicate shade of pink when they have fully bloomed.
